Question 9
Here are the equations of two straight lines.
$$y = \frac{1}{2} x - 6$$
$$6y = 3x + 7$$
Oscar says that these lines are parallel.

Answer
The first equation can be examined as given:
y=21x−6
From this equation, we can see that the slope (m) is (\frac{1}{2}).

Answer
The second equation is provided in a different format:
6y=3x+7
To find the slope, we divide through by 6:
y=63x+67
This simplifies to:
y=21x+67
Thus, the slope (m) is also (\frac{1}{2}).

Answer
Since both lines have the same slope of (\frac{1}{2}), we conclude that the lines are indeed parallel. Therefore, Oscar is correct.
